Boohoo predicts Halloween 2024 trends

Fashion experts at Boohoo have listed a lineup of characters and themes set to trend this Halloween, inspired by those who have dominated the headlines.

  • Deadpool and Wolverine

Thanks to the much-anticipated release of Deadpool 3, which features both characters together for the first time, you can expect to see a surge in Deadpool and Wolverine costumes.

  • Beetlejuice

The enduring appeal of Tim Burton’s Beetlejuice has kept the character a staple of Halloween for decades. With his wild green hair, a striped suit, and mischievous grin, Beetlejuice remains a beloved choice for those looking to channel their inner ghost.

Given the announcement of Beetlejuice 2, which has generated a wave of nostalgia and excitement, this iconic character is set to haunt Halloween once again.

  • Dune characters

With the release of Dune: Part Two, the characters from the sci-fi saga are bound to be popular choices this Halloween. From Paul Atreides to Chani and even the idea of a unique sandworm costumes gaining traction, fans have a plethora of options. In fact, searches for ‘sandworm costume’ have surged by 270% on Google Trends over the last month, highlighting the growing interest in bringing the vast, mysterious world of Arrakis to life.

  • Barbie and Ken

Despite the movie now being one year old, the impact is likely to spill over into this year’s Halloween. Expect to see a variety of Barbie and Ken costumes, reflecting the different versions and outfits.

  • Elphaba and Glinda from Wicked

As the musical Wicked continues to captivate audiences on stage, Elphaba and Glinda remain popular choices for a costume.

With the upcoming Wicked movie adaptation generating interest, the witchy costumes are sure to cast a spell over Halloween, bringing a bit of Broadway magic to the festivities.

  • Taylor Swift’s eras

Taylor Swift’s Eras Tour has seen fans embracing the idea of celebrating Swift’s various musical eras. Whether it’s the country charm of her early days, the edgy style of Reputation, or the pastel hues of Lover, dressing up as Taylor Swift from any era is likely to be a popular costume choice this Halloween.

  • The Bear characters

The gritty, realistic portrayal of life in a high-pressure kitchen on The Bear on Disney+ has made chef and kitchen staff costumes, complete with the iconic blue apron, a popular choice.

  • Pennywise

Pennywise the Clown from Stephen King’s IT remains a perennial Halloween favourite.

Recent adaptations have kept the character fresh in public consciousness. Google Trends data suggest an increase in searches for “Pennywise costume” of 138% over the last 30 days.
